South Africa's Consul General in Lagos, Professor Bobby J. Moroe, has sued for healing and reconciliation between Nigeria and South Africa over xenophobic violence, declaring perpetrators do not represent the soul of South Africa. Speaking at the Nigeria-South Africa Chamber of Commerce Breakfast Forum in Lagos, Moroe said South African government condemned the criminality by vigilante groups and has arrested over 80 suspects across six provinces for prosecution. "Let us fall in love again with each other's land," Moroe said. "How can a moment of anger erase a lifetime of solidarity? Nigeria stood by us when the world remained silent. You funded our freedom, you carried our struggle in your chest. Our struggle was your struggle, our pain was your pain, and indeed, our freedom is your freedom."
